Purchasing Power Analysis

A Manicurists and Pedicurists in Ohio earns $22,000 in nominal terms, which is 5% below the national average of $23,150. After adjusting for the local cost of living (index 94.0 vs national 100), this is equivalent to $23,404 in national-average purchasing power.

Tax differences are not included. Only cost-of-living index adjustments are applied.
